import sys
import tkinter as tk
from collections.abc import Sequence
from operator import itemgetter
from typing import Any
from src.cli import ERROR_COLOR, ask, edit_lines
from src.crack import (
add_tuples_in_base,
identical_inter_letter_groups_diff,
intra_letter_groups_diff,
make_letter_groups,
normalize_inter_letter_groups_diff,
normalize_intra_letter_groups_diff,
rotate_tuple,
)
from src.globals import BBOX, GROUP_COUNT
from src.support import AppendOnlyFileBackedSet, JSONBackedDict
def is_clear_text(words: list[str], dictionary_words: AppendOnlyFileBackedSet) -> bool:
"""
Determine if the message is clear text or cipher text, by checking if a good part of words are in the dictionary or are numbers
"""
clear_words = 0
# get the receiver and sender without the equals sign
for word in words:
if word and word in dictionary_words or word.isdigit():
clear_words += 1
return clear_words > len(words) / 4
def ask_if_clear(words: list[str], dictionary_words: AppendOnlyFileBackedSet) -> bool:
"""
Ask the user if the message is clear text or cipher text
"""
think_clear_text = is_clear_text(words, dictionary_words)
if think_clear_text:
print("This message is clear text.")
else:
print("This message seems like cipher text.")
return think_clear_text if ask("Confirm?", choices=["y", "n"], default="y") == "y" else not think_clear_text
def ordinal(n: int) -> str:
"""Convert number to ordinal string (1st, 2nd, 3rd, 4th)."""
if n % 100 in (11, 12, 13): # Special case for 11th, 12th, 13th
return f"{n}th"
elif n % 10 == 1:
return f"{n}st"
elif n % 10 == 2:
return f"{n}nd"
elif n % 10 == 3:
return f"{n}rd"
else:
return f"{n}th"
def ask_knobs() -> list[int]:
"""
Ask the user for the current knob positions
"""
knobs = [0, 0, 0, 0]
while True:
for index, knob in enumerate(knobs):
while True:
knob_label = ordinal(index + 1)
knob = ask(f"What is the value of the {knob_label} knob?[0-35]")
if knob.isdigit() and 0 <= int(knob) <= 35:
knobs[index] = int(knob)
break
else:
print(ERROR_COLOR(f"Invalid choice: {knob!r}"), file=sys.stderr)
continue
confirm_knobs = ask(f"Confirm knobs are correct? {knobs}", choices=["y", "n"], default="y")
if confirm_knobs == "y":
break
return knobs
def get_potential_targets(word: str, frequency: dict[str, int]) -> list[str]:
"""
Get the potential targets for a word, sorted by most frequent first
"""
items = [(target_word, freq) for target_word, freq in frequency.items() if len(word) == len(target_word)]
sorted_items = sorted(items, key=itemgetter(1), reverse=True)
return [word for word, _ in sorted_items]
def suggest(
source_type: str,
source_word: str,
target_word: str,
code_diff: Sequence[int],
original_knobs: Sequence[int],
) -> None:
""" """
# we don't know the knob corresponding to the first letter of the word
first_knob = ask(
f"Original knobs: {'-'.join([str(x) for x in original_knobs])}. Which knob corresponds to the first letter of {source_type}({source_word})?",
choices=["1", "2", "3", "4"],
default="1",
)
# Rotate knobs to align with the word's letter groups, apply diff, then rotate back
rotation = int(first_knob) - 1
rotated_knobs = rotate_tuple(original_knobs, rotation)
rotated_result = add_tuples_in_base(rotated_knobs, code_diff)
desired_knobs = rotate_tuple(rotated_result, -rotation)
print(f"We think {source_type} {source_word!r} is {target_word!r}, using a code difference of {code_diff!r}.")
print(f"Therefore, we think the code is {'-'.join(str(x) for x in desired_knobs)}.")
def generate_suggestions(
receiver_frequency: dict[str, int],
sender_frequency: dict[str, int],
word_frequency: dict[str, int],
words: list[str],
corrected_text: str,
sender: str | None,
receiver: str | None,
seen_messages: AppendOnlyFileBackedSet | None = None,
) -> None:
original_knobs = ask_knobs()
keep_going = "y"
for [target_words, frequency, source] in [
[[receiver], receiver_frequency, "the receiver"],
[[sender], sender_frequency, "the sender"],
[words, word_frequency, "the word"],
]:
for word in target_words:
if not word:
# receiver or sender can be None if no words looked like a receiver or sender
continue
potential_targets = get_potential_targets(word, frequency)
groups = make_letter_groups(word)
diff = normalize_intra_letter_groups_diff(intra_letter_groups_diff(groups))
for potential_target in potential_targets:
potential_groups = make_letter_groups(potential_target)
potential_diff = normalize_intra_letter_groups_diff(intra_letter_groups_diff(potential_groups))
if potential_diff == diff:
inter_diff = normalize_inter_letter_groups_diff(
identical_inter_letter_groups_diff(
groups,
potential_groups,
)
)
suggest(source, word, potential_target, inter_diff, original_knobs)
# Check if this was a partial code
if len(inter_diff) < GROUP_COUNT:
print(f"Note: This is a partial code with only {len(inter_diff)} of {GROUP_COUNT} groups.")
keep_going = ask(
"Continue generating suggestions?",
choices=["y", "n"],
default="y",
)
if keep_going == "n":
break
if keep_going == "n":
break
if keep_going == "n":
break
else:
print("We couldn't find a match for the captured cipher text.")
print(f"The captured cipher text was:\n{corrected_text}")
# Optionally mark cipher message as seen if user successfully decoded it
if seen_messages is not None:
mark_seen = ask("Did you successfully decode this message?", choices=["y", "n"], default="n")
if mark_seen == "y":
seen_messages.add(corrected_text)
seen_messages.save()
def _normalize_numeric_token(token: str) -> str:
"""
Correct common OCR substitutions so purely numeric tokens stay numeric.
"""
if not token or token.isdigit():
return token
translation_table = str.maketrans(
{
"I": "1",
"l": "1",
"O": "0",
"o": "0",
}
)
normalized = token.translate(translation_table)
return normalized if normalized.isdigit() else token
def process_text(text: str) -> tuple[str | None, str | None, list[str]]:
"""
Process the text to get the receiver, sender, and words
"""
# replace all non-alphanumeric characters with spaces, sans the equals sign
processed_text = "".join(char if char.isalnum() or char == "=" else " " for char in text)
words = [_normalize_numeric_token(word) for word in processed_text.split()]
receiver_token = next((word for word in words if word.endswith("=")), None)
sender_token = next((word for word in reversed(words) if word.startswith("=")), None)
# Remove tokens from words list safely (exclude receiver, sender, and any word with =)
filtered_words = []
for word in words:
if word != receiver_token and word != sender_token and "=" not in word:
filtered_words.append(word)
# Extract the actual receiver/sender without = signs
receiver = receiver_token[:-1] if receiver_token else None
sender = sender_token[1:] if sender_token else None
filtered_words.sort(key=len, reverse=True)
return receiver, sender, filtered_words

def main() -> None:
"""
Main Program
- Handles the user interface and flow of the program
- Coordinates the interaction between the other modules
Overall flow:
- Wait for any key to capture a message
- Help the user confirm the message is correct
- Determine if the message is clear text or cipher text
- If clear text, record the message then go back to waiting for a message
- If cipher text, ask for the current the current knobs and start generating suggestions
- Repeat generating suggestions until the user says they have the clear text
- If the user is done generating suggestions, then go back to waiting for a message
(The user records the clear text by hitting any key when the clear text is on the screen)
"""
import pytesseract
from PIL import ImageGrab
dictionary_words = AppendOnlyFileBackedSet("words_alpha.txt", "dictionary words", " words", upper_case=True)
seen_messages = AppendOnlyFileBackedSet("seen_messages.txt", "seen messages", " messages", is_json=True)
receiver_frequency = JSONBackedDict("receiver_frequency.json", "receiver frequency", " receivers")
sender_frequency = JSONBackedDict("sender_frequency.json", "sender frequency", " senders")
word_frequency = JSONBackedDict("word_frequency.json", "word frequency", " words")
region_config = JSONBackedDict("capture_region.json", "capture region", " region")
dictionary_words.load()
seen_messages.load()
receiver_frequency.load()
sender_frequency.load()
word_frequency.load()
region_config.load()
while True:
pressed = ask(
"Press 'r' to select region, 'q' to quit, or any other key to capture message.",
char_input=True,
)
if pressed == "q":
break
elif pressed == "r":
# Region selection mode
print("Opening region selector...")
selector = RegionSelector()
selected_region = selector.select_region()
if selected_region:
region_config["bbox"] = list(selected_region) # JSONBackedDict needs list, not tuple
region_config.save()
print(f"Region saved: {selected_region}")
print(f"Size: {selected_region[2] - selected_region[0]}x{selected_region[3] - selected_region[1]}")
else:
print("Region selection cancelled.")
continue
# Detect DPI scaling for coordinate correction
try:
import ctypes
user32 = ctypes.windll.user32
screensize = user32.GetSystemMetrics(0), user32.GetSystemMetrics(1)
# Compare with PIL screen size
full_screen_test = ImageGrab.grab()
# Calculate scaling factor
scale_x = full_screen_test.width / screensize[0] if screensize[0] > 0 else 1.0
scale_y = full_screen_test.height / screensize[1] if screensize[1] > 0 else 1.0
if scale_x != 1.0 or scale_y != 1.0:
print(f"DPI scaling detected: {scale_x:.1f}× (logical {screensize} → physical {full_screen_test.size})")
except Exception as e:
print(f"Could not detect scaling: {e}")
scale_x = scale_y = 1.0
# Get capture region - use saved region if available, otherwise fallback to default
if "bbox" in region_config and region_config["bbox"]:
bbox = tuple(region_config["bbox"])
print(f"Using saved region: {bbox}")
print(f"Region size: {bbox[2] - bbox[0]}x{bbox[3] - bbox[1]}")
# Apply scaling correction if needed
if scale_x != 1.0 or scale_y != 1.0:
bbox = (
int(bbox[0] * scale_x),
int(bbox[1] * scale_y),
int(bbox[2] * scale_x),
int(bbox[3] * scale_y),
)
print(f"Applying {scale_x:.1f}× scaling: {bbox}")
else:
# Fallback to default region with scaling
full_screen = ImageGrab.grab()
print(f"Screen resolution: {full_screen.size}")
bbox = BBOX
bbox = (
int(bbox[0] * full_screen.width / 1920),
int(bbox[1] * full_screen.height / 1200),
int(bbox[2] * full_screen.width / 1920),
int(bbox[3] * full_screen.height / 1200),
)
print(f"Using default scaled region: {bbox}")
print(f"Scaled region size: {bbox[2] - bbox[0]}x{bbox[3] - bbox[1]}")
while True: # Capture loop - allow recapture if needed
# Try both capture methods to debug layering issues
image = ImageGrab.grab(bbox=bbox).convert("L")
# Save captured image for debugging
image.save("debug_captured.png")
text = pytesseract.image_to_string(image)
print(f"Captured {image.size[0]}×{image.size[1]} region, OCR found {len(text)} characters")
if len(text.strip()) == 0:
print("Warning: No text detected by OCR!")
# Show options for user
action = ask(
"'p' to preview, 'r' to recapture, 'f' for fullscreen capture, or any key to edit text",
char_input=True,
)
if action == "p":
# Show preview of captured image
selector = RegionSelector() # We reuse for the preview method
selector.show_image_preview(image, f"Captured Image - Size: {image.size}")
continue
elif action == "r":
# Recapture - just continue the loop
print("Recapturing...")
continue
elif action == "f":
# Capture full screen for debugging
print("Capturing full screen for comparison...")
full_image = ImageGrab.grab().convert("L")
full_image.save("debug_fullscreen.png")
print(f"Full screen saved as debug_fullscreen.png (size: {full_image.size})")
selector = RegionSelector()
selector.show_image_preview(full_image, "Full Screen Capture")
continue
else:
# Proceed with text editing
break
print("Please correct the text, pressing ESC to continue.")
corrected_text = edit_lines(text)
# Check if we've already seen this message
if corrected_text in seen_messages:
print("This message has already been seen. Skipping processing.")
continue
receiver, sender, words = process_text(corrected_text)
message_is_clear = ask_if_clear(words, dictionary_words)
if message_is_clear:
# Record clear text message frequencies
if receiver:
receiver_frequency[receiver] = receiver_frequency.get(receiver, 0) + 1
if sender:
sender_frequency[sender] = sender_frequency.get(sender, 0) + 1
for word in words:
word_frequency[word] = word_frequency.get(word, 0) + 1
# Mark message as seen and save all data
seen_messages.add(corrected_text)
receiver_frequency.save()
sender_frequency.save()
word_frequency.save()
seen_messages.save()
else:
generate_suggestions(
receiver_frequency,
sender_frequency,
word_frequency,
words,
corrected_text,
sender,
receiver,
seen_messages,
)
if __name__ == "__main__":
main()
